Could anyone tell me how to make a Hot key to create a new folder? thanks.
 
I suppose you could write a batch file using the "make directory" command. Then create a shortcut to the batch file and assign a shortcut key. The batch file would look something like this depending on where you want the new folder located.

Open Notepad and type the following:
md c:\windows\desktop\"New Folder"

Save the file with .bat extension. Next, create a shortcut to the batch file. Go to the properties of the shortcut and assign a shortcut key (put the cursor in the shortcut key field and press Ctrl and N for example).

There may be better ways, but this seems to get the job done.
